Key Responsibilities:

  • Conduct Remote Psycho-Educational Assessments: Perform comprehensive remote assessments using clinical interviews, behavioural observations, and validated online assessment tools to investigate learning difficulties such as dyslexia, dyscalculia, and ADHD.
  • Design and Deliver Individualized Learning Interventions: Create and implement personalized, evidence-based intervention plans to help students develop academic skills, cognitive strategies, and compensatory techniques to overcome their learning challenges.
  • Provide Expert Parent Consultation and Coaching: Guide parents in understanding their child's specific learning profile and diagnosis. Equip them with practical strategies and resources to effectively support their child's learning and advocate for them at school.
  • Write Professional Reports: Prepare clear and comprehensive psycho-educational reports outlining assessment findings, diagnostic conclusions, and detailed recommendations for both parents and schools.
  • Liaise with Schools (as a consultant to the family): Advise parents on how to best collaborate with their child's school to implement recommended educational accommodations and support plans.

Essential Requirements:

  • UAE Professional License: Must hold a current, active, and unrestricted license to practice as a Psychologist from a recognized UAE authority, such as the Dubai Health Authority (DHA), Department of Health – Abu Dhabi (DOH), Ministry of Health and Prevention (MOHAP), or Community Development Authority (CDA).
  • Education: A Master's Degree or Doctorate (PhD, PsyD) in Educational Psychology from a reputable, accredited university.
  • Experience: Demonstrable post-qualification experience in conducting psycho-educational assessments and providing evidence-based interventions for children and adolescents with a variety of learning difficulties and developmental disorders.
  • Residency: Must be a current resident of the United Arab Emirates.
  • Telehealth Assessment Skills: Proficiency and experience in adapting assessment and intervention techniques for a remote service delivery model.
  • Setup: Access to a reliable, high-speed internet connection and a private, professional, and confidential space suitable for conducting assessments and therapy sessions.
